How to register

Catchment area

Before filling out a registration form, check you are in our catchment area.

You can also contact the practice to find out if you can register as a patient.

Find out which GPs you can register with on the NHS website.

You do not need proof of address or immigration status, ID or an NHS number.

Where patients are requesting to join the practice list, the practice does not discriminate on the ground of race, gender, social class, age, religion, sexual orientation or appearance, disability or medical condition.

Named GP

All patients at South Axholme Practices have a named, accountable doctor who is responsible for coordinating their care.

Your named doctor will be allocated to you by the practice. You can still talk to or make appointments to see any of our doctors or nurses, not just your named GP.

If you have a preference and would like to request a particular doctor at the practice to be your named GP please talk to one of our receptionists.
